This is a nascent hobby project (30 days old, 1 star, 0 forks, no commits in the past period) that combines readily available APIs (Telegram Bot API, WhatsApp integration, LLM APIs) into a self-hosted personal assistant. The concept is not novel—multi-channel AI assistants, memory systems, and tool calling are commoditized features across OpenAI's Assistants API, Claude's tool use, and numerous existing projects (e.g., n8n, Make, Zapier, LangChain-based stacks). The project has zero community traction, no evidence of production use, and no defensible moat. The implementation is a straightforward application-level integration, not a novel algorithm or infrastructure contribution. Switching costs are minimal: any competent developer could rebuild this in weeks using existing libraries. Platform risk is acute: OpenAI, Google, and Anthropic are all shipping native multi-platform orchestration and memory capabilities; Meta (owner of WhatsApp) could trivially bake this into their ecosystem. Market incumbents (Zapier, n8n, Make, Intercom) have vastly more resources and existing distribution. Displacement is imminent—the project would need to achieve 10,000+ users and differentiate on a specific vertical (e.g., healthcare, customer service) to survive a year. Currently, it is indistinguishable from a weekend project or tutorial implementation.
